Hi team,

Before I hand off the 3.2 release, please note the humidity sensor drift reported on Verdana controllers in the Elmbrook trial site. Drift exceeds 4% after roughly ten days of continuous operation; firmware 3.2.1 adds an automatic recalibration cycle every 72 hours. Support should advise growers to install 3.2.1 and trigger a manual recalibration once. The hotfix bundle must be verified before distribution, so I'm including the signing key used for the 3.2.1 packages below.

release key, fahof-yagap: bky3_m5d

Onboarding: Pool recovery — Corvax DB

Corvax services share a PgBouncer tier in front of the primary. If connections saturate (alert: pool_exhausted), drain the worst offender, usually the Ledgerline batch jobs, then recycle the pool. Never raise max_connections without a DBA ack. Config lives in the ops repo under pooling/. If the pool manager itself wedges, restart it from the bastion; the encrypted state snapshot it reloads requires a passphrase, given below.

recovery phrase for bajeg-hahop: holix-quenok-praox-eliius-giliel-holath-istix-tamvan-fenir-aldeth

Ticket: SWEEP-2291 — Retention sweeper failing to connect

The Ashgrove retention sweeper has been failing its nightly run since Tuesday. Logs show repeated connection timeouts to the archive cluster, followed by the job aborting before any purge batches execute. This means expired records are accumulating past policy windows, which compliance flagged this morning. Network checks from the sweeper host look clean, so we suspect a rotated credential or a stale endpoint. Please verify connectivity manually using the connection string below.

primary connection of kagef-yagug = redis://druath_svc:vN@db-e0f5.ordinsys.internal:5432/olidor